Copying 5′-CCCAACGGT-3′ into ⌘F has found no elements in either promoter of A1BG.
For the Basic programs testing consensus sequence 5′-CCCAACGGT-3′ (starting with SuccessablesCell.bas) written to compare nucleotide sequences with the sequences on either the template strand (-), or coding strand (+), of the DNA, in the negative direction (-), or the positive direction (+), the programs are, are looking for, and found:
- negative str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-CCCAACGGT-3′, 0.
- negative str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-CCCAACGGT-3′, 0.
- positive str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-CCCAACGGT-3′, 0.
- positive str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-CCCAACGGT-3′, 0.
- complement, negative str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-GGGTTGCCA-3′, 0.
- complement, negative str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-GGGTTGCCA-3′, 0.
- complement, positive str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-GGGTTGCCA-3′, 0.
- complement, positive str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-GGGTTGCCA-3′, 0.
- inverse complement, negative str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-ACCGTTGGG-3′, 0.
- inverse complement, negative str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-ACCGTTGGG-3′, 0.
- inverse complement, positive str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-ACCGTTGGG-3′, 0.
- inverse complement, positive str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-ACCGTTGGG-3′, 0.
- inverse negative str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-TGGCAACCC-3′, 0.
- inverse negative str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-TGGCAACCC-3′, 0.
- inverse positive strand, negative direction, looking for 5′-TGGCAACCC-3′, 0.
- inverse positive strand, positive direction, looking for 5′-TGGCAACCC-3′, 0.
